RATIONALE
In the space provided below, please describe your intended plan of study abroad. Please explain why the International Study Committee should grant an exception to the College policy which disallows study abroad in multiple sites (except on pre-approved thematic programs). The explanation should offer sound academic reasons for the proposed plan of study and should demonstrate an understanding of the challenges involved in splitting the academic year between two destinations (in terms of academic, social, cultural and logistical issues).

Petitions for study in more than one destination must be accompanied by a letter of support from your faculty advisor. For students with two majors, one letter from each major advisor is required. The letter should address how your proposed plan of study relates to overall plan for the degree and how it will add value to your major, minor and/or overall degree and why the proposed two-destination plan is a better option than a single destination plan would be.
